Explanation for the correct option:

  1. The water-soluble vitamin known as ascorbic acid is required for all essential growth and development of the body.
  2. It is found in citrus fruits, potatoes, broccoli, and spinach.
  3. It maintains the proper functioning of the immune system and cartilage, bones, and teeth.
  4. It acts as an antioxidant that protects against harmful molecules called free radicles and pollutants such as smoke and cigarette, thereby reducing the risk of diseases such as cancer, arthritis, and heart attack.
  5. Deficiency of vitamin C leads to scurvy characterized by bleeding gums, and weakness.
  6. Vitamin C is destroyed by cooking.
  7. At high temperatures while cooking Vitamin C is destroyed and leaks out in cooking water as it is soluble in water.

Explanation for the incorrect options:

Option A:

  1. The fat-soluble vitamin is obtained from animals (beta retinol) and plants(carotenoids).
  2. It is found in milk and its products, egg, radish, and green leafy vegetables.
  3. Vitamin A is a component of pigment in the eyes (Rhodopsin), so important for vision.
  4. It maintains normal growth and reproduction.
  5. Deficiency in Vitamin A leads to night blindness, dry rough skin, and decreased resistance to infections.

Option B:

The water-soluble vitamin, also called Pyridoxine, is found in yeast, cereals, pulses, sweet potato, bananas, and vegetables.

Option D:

  1. The fat-soluble vitamin is found in green leafy vegetables.
  2. Vitamin K refers to two compounds called vitamin K1 ( found in green leafy vegetables )and Vitamin K2(found in meat, and cheese ).

Final Answer: The Vitamin which is very liable and easily destroyed during cooking, as well as storage, is Vitamin C.
